Established by Sir David Tang in 1994 in the iconic Pedder Building in Hong Kong, the unique concept store brought customers authentic Chinese products and bespoke tailoring. Shanghai Tang quickly became a symbol of social change in action, confidently displaying to the world a disruptive, sophisticated and modern take on Chinese fashion, aesthetic and craftsmanship. Shanghai Tang was known for its ability to take traditional Chinese dress, such as qipao, clothing and jackets with stand-up collars and Mao jackets, and re-interpret them through modern styling to create a strong sartorial appeal.
